## Changed defaults

Heads up: the Ledgerline tax-rate lookup cache now defaults to a 15-minute TTL instead of 24 hours. Turns out rates in the Veldt County sandbox were going stale mid-demo, which was embarrassing. Eviction is now LRU rather than FIFO, and the cache warms on boot. If you're reviewing, check that nothing hardcodes the old TTL. The new defaults land as follows.

deployment values, bajop-taweg:
holwyn:
  log_level: debug
  metrics_host: metrics.holwyn.zemvarsys.internal
  pool_size: 32

[ ] Step 4 — Breaker Config (Pellgrove Gateway). Confirm the circuit breaker for the upstream Tidewell API is set to trip at five consecutive failures with a 30-second cooldown before sealing the key material. Log the witness name in the ceremony sheet. To unseal during recovery, state the passphrase below.

vault phrase of kajef-tafog = wenox-briix

**Key Ceremony Checklist — Item 12: Profile Shard Keys**

Verify that each of the four shards of the Quillbrook user-profile store has received its own encryption key, and that no key is reused across shards. Witness signatures required per shard. After sealing, the shard-migration tool must be armed for cutover, which requires entering the recovery passphrase noted below.

recovery phrase for yagap-yadug: praath-oliwyn

Runbook fragment — soft deletes in the orders table (Shopkestrel). Quick context for the security review: rows flagged deleted_at stay queryable for 90 days, then the reaper job hard-purges them. The reaper runs under its own restricted DB role, not the app role, so audit trails stay clean. That role's connection string lives in the reaper's env file, and its password entry goes directly beneath this sentence.

vault entry, fadup-tagag: RELAY_SECRET8=2fd92179

Subject: Loyalty overhaul — where we landed

Hi all,

Quick update for the sales leads: the Brightmark Rewards revamp is a go. We're ditching points-per-visit in favour of tiered spend bands, which testing in the Halverton region suggests will lift repeat purchases nicely. Rollout kit lands next week. The commercial reasoning behind the timing is summarised below.

management briefing: Headcount on the Belix team goes from 60 to 93 by the end of November. Gross margin on Belix came in at 23 percent against a plan of 47 percent.